The K-5 Technology Workbooks, a year-long lesson plan:
32 step-by-step lessons–enough for a year’s worth of technology integration into classroom units–including reproducibles, grading rubrics, sample projects, extensions for advanced students, tech-specific vocabulary and troubleshooting tips. Each project includes a brief summary of the project, troubleshooting tips and tricks, NETS-S standards addressed, and integration opportunities with classroom studies. The volume also includes an introduction on how to integrate technology into the classroom whether you’re the lab teacher or the classroom professional, how to use the workbook, software required, skills covered, a years-worth of keyboard-oriented homework, over one-hundred standards-specific websites, software assessments and an end-of-year jeopardy-style challenge. This is the sixth in a six-book series of teacher resources for integrating technology into a student-centered educational environment.
